For 25 years, Doc’s Kingdom has been a space for collective reflection through cinema. Each edition is shaped by those who come, by the films watched together, the conversations that unfold, the moments that are shared. The seminar has always aimed to be more than a series of screenings or discussions. It is a gathering that values time, listening, and the possibility of thinking with others.
